我将开始为使用Siebel 7.5的客户端进行UI自动化项目。我一直在环顾四周,如果可以使用Selenium在siebel中自动进行GUI测试,似乎没有很多信息。问题是,是否可以使用硒使Siebel自动化。我听说Siebel有两种模式,SI和HI,有什么区别?
另一方面,我听说使用HP QTP自动化早期版本的Siebel时存在问题。这些问题是什么,什么是最佳解决方法。
我意识到这是一个以上的问题,无论答案是什么,我都会投票给谁,答案将是回答最多的人
提前致谢
最佳答案
HI代表“ Hi交互性”,它用于通过HI Siebel应用程序中大多数对象上的LAN访问的站点是ActiveX控件。
SI代表“标准交互性”,它用于外部访问的站点,通常是纯HTML。
从提供Siebel测试自动化(STA)的Siebel入门版本7.7开始,该版本提供了用于测试工具的API,QTP使用此API来测试Siebel 7.7和更高版本。 STA仅与HI应用程序有关,对于SI应用程序Siebel Siebel向HTML添加了一些提示以帮助测试工具。
我不了解经典的QTP测试(7.7之前的版本)Siebel应用程序存在的具体问题,我也不了解Selenium,因此希望我提供的一般信息有用。